The overview below groups typical Sunroom Window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Lincoln County, NC.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Replacement Costs - Replacing sunroom windows typically ranges from $300 to $800 per window, depending on size and material. Larger or custom windows may cost more, sometimes exceeding $1,000 each.
Repair Expenses - Repairing damaged sunroom windows can vary between $150 and $500 per window, based on the extent of damage and type of repair needed. Minor fixes are usually on the lower end of this range.
Material Prices - The cost of window materials, such as vinyl, aluminum, or wood, influences repair and replacement expenses. Vinyl windows tend to be more affordable, while wood options may be higher in cost.
Labor Estimates - Labor costs for sunroom window repair services generally fall between $50 and $150 per hour, depending on local service providers and the complexity of the work. Some projects may require multiple hours to complete.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common issues with sunroom windows? Common problems include cracked or broken glass, seal failure leading to condensation, and difficulty opening or closing the windows.
How can I tell if my sunroom windows need repair? Signs include drafts, water leaks, fogging between panes, or difficulty operating the windows smoothly.
What repair options are available for sunroom windows? Local service providers can replace broken glass, reseal windows, or perform frame repairs to restore functionality and appearance.
Is it better to repair or replace sunroom windows? A professional assessment can help determine if repairs are sufficient or if replacement offers a more long-term solution.
How long do sunroom window repairs typically take? Repair durations vary depending on the extent of damage but are generally completed within a few hours to a day by local pros.
